Pro VB 2010 and the .Net 4.0 Platform

Be the first to understand .NET 4.0 and Visual Basic 2010. Pro VB 2010 and the .NET 4.0 Platform provides developers with a complete guide to the new technology, explaining the importance of all the key VB 2010 language features. This edition has been comprehensively revised and rewritten to make it...

Full description

Main Author: Troelsen, Andrew W.
Other Authors: Agarwal, Vidya Vrat., SpringerLink (Online service)
Format: eBook
Language: English
Published: [New York] : Apress : Distributed to the Book trade worldwide by Springer-Verlag, ©2010.
[New York] : [2010]
Physical Description: 1 online resource (lxvi, 1733 pages) : illustrations.
Series: Expert's voice in .NET.
Subjects:
Table of Contents:
  • Introducing VB 2010
  • Building Visual Basic 2010 Applications
  • Core VB 2010 Programming Constructs, Part I
  • Core VB 2010 Programming Constructs, Part II
  • Defining Encapsulated Class Types
  • Understanding Inheritance and Polymorphism
  • Understanding Structured Exception Handling
  • Understanding Object Lifetime
  • Working with Interfaces
  • Understanding Generics
  • Delegates, Events, and Lambdas
  • Advanced VB 2010 Language Features
  • LINQ to Objects
  • Configuring .NET Assemblies
  • Type Reflection, Late Binding, and Attribute-Based Programming
  • Processes, AppDomains, and Object Contexts
  • Understanding CIL and the Role of Dynamic Assemblies
  • Dynamic Types and the Dynamic Language Runtime
  • Multithreaded and Parallel Programming
  • File I/O and Object Serialization
  • ADO.NET Part I: The Connected Layer
  • ADO.NET Part II: The Disconnected Layer
  • ADO.NET Part III: The Entity Framework
  • Introducing LINQ to XML
  • Introducing Windows Communication Foundation
  • Introducing Windows Workflow Foundation 4.0
  • Introducing Windows Presentation Foundation and XAML
  • Programming with WPF Controls
  • WPF Graphics Rendering Services
  • WPF Resources, Animations, and Styles
  • WPF Control Templates and UserControls
  • Building ASP.NET Web Pages
  • ASP.NET Web Controls, Master Pages, and Themes
  • ASP.NET State Management Techniques.